The Misconception of Uncomfortable Lasik Surgical Procedure



You won't believe how many people believe that Lasik surgical procedure is an unpleasant treatment, yet it's really painless!

Unlike Contact Cost , Lasik surgery is a fast and essentially pain-free experience. The innovations in technology have actually made the treatment more effective and comfortable than ever.

During the surgery, the eye is numbed with anesthetic eye drops, ensuring that you don't really feel any discomfort. The specialist utilizes a laser to improve your cornea, fixing your vision in the process. cataract surgery under gvp full form might experience a minor stress feeling or moderate discomfort, however it's momentary and conveniently convenient.

As a matter of fact, most patients are surprised at how comfy and pain-free the entire Lasik surgical procedure experience is.

Resolving the Concept of "One Dimension Fits All" Lasik Surgeons



There isn't a one-size-fits-all strategy when it concerns Lasik cosmetic surgeons, as each person's vision and needs are one-of-a-kind. When considering Lasik surgical procedure, it is very important to find a specialist who understands your details needs and can tailor the procedure accordingly. An experienced Lasik specialist will carry out an extensive evaluation of your eyes and review your expectations to establish the most suitable treatment plan for you.




Different doctors may have varying degrees of experience, competence, and modern technology at their disposal. It's vital to do your research study and discover a doctor who's board-certified and has a proven track record of successful surgical procedures. Checking out client reviews and seeking suggestions from relied on sources can also aid in making a notified choice.
